Visa & Entry

US passport holders enter Peru visa-free for up to 183 days. No advance application is needed. Passport must be valid for at least 6 months beyond the date of entry. At Jorge Chavez International Airport (LIM) in Lima, immigration stamps your passport and writes the authorized number of days (up to 183). A return or onward ticket may be requested. An online Tarjeta Andina de Migracion (TAM) form at tam.migraciones.gob.pe should be completed within 48 hours before arrival.

The number of days granted at entry is at the immigration officer's discretion, so if you plan a long stay, have your itinerary ready to show. Extensions beyond the granted period require visiting the Superintendencia Nacional de Migraciones in Lima. Machu Picchu requires advance booking: purchase tickets at machupicchu.gob.pe for specific time slots. The daily visitor limit is 4,044 per day across 3 circuits. The train from Ollantaytambo to Aguas Calientes (the base town for Machu Picchu) takes 1 hour 30 minutes on PeruRail or Inca Rail.

Direct flights from Miami (MIA) to Lima run about 5 hours 30 minutes on LATAM and American Airlines. New York JFK to LIM runs about 7 hours 30 minutes on LATAM and JetBlue. Houston, Fort Lauderdale, Los Angeles, Atlanta, and Orlando also have nonstop service. Peru uses the Peruvian sol (PEN), trading at roughly 3.75 PEN per $1. US dollars are accepted at tourist businesses in Lima, Cusco, and other tourist hubs. ATMs are common in cities. Card payments work at hotels and restaurants. Cusco sits at 3,400m elevation: arrive a day early to acclimatize before heading to Machu Picchu. Lima's food scene is world-class: ceviche at a market costs PEN 15 to PEN 30 ($4 to $8), while a full meal at a top restaurant runs PEN 80 to PEN 200 ($21 to $53).

Getting to FLL

Broward County Transit Route 1 runs from downtown Fort Lauderdale to the airport (30–40 min, $2), but it is slow with many stops. The airport has no direct rail link; Brightline's FLL station is 1.5 miles away with a shuttle connection.Ride-shares cost $15–25 from Fort Lauderdale and $35–55 from Miami Beach. Taxis are metered. I-595 and I-95 access can be congested during Miami rush hour (7–9am and 4–7pm).

Flights from FLL to LIM

Fort Lauderdale Hollywood International Airport (FLL) and Jorge Chávez International Airport (LIM) are connected by nonstop service from Spirit Airlines. With 4 weekly departures, this is a regularly served route.

FLL to LIM Flight Duration and Schedule

Nonstop flight time from FLL to LIM is about 5 hours 37 minutes gate to gate. The route covers a distance of 2,640 miles (4,249 km). There are approximately 4 weekly flights outbound and 5 return, totaling 9 flights per week in both directions.

Connecting Options and Alternatives

1-stop connecting options are also available, commonly via Miami, Tocumen and Punta Cana. Two-stop connections are also available via intermediate hubs. Nearby alternative airports include Miami (MIA).
